Understanding the Core Mechanics of Plinko
At its heart, Plinko is a vertical game board featuring a series of pegs. Players release a ball (or a similar visual representation within the app) from the top, and it cascades down, bouncing off the pegs in a seemingly random pattern. The ball eventually lands in one of several prize slots at the bottom of the board. The value associated with each slot varies, creating a risk-reward dynamic. The core appeal isn’t just in the potential for winning, but in the visual spectacle of the ball’s unpredictable descent. It’s a captivating spectacle, reminiscent of televised game shows.

Risk Management and Bankroll Strategy
Successful plinko gameplay isn’t solely about choosing the ‘right’ starting position; a robust risk management strategy is equally crucial. Determining a sensible bankroll – the total amount of money you’re willing to spend – and adhering to it is paramount. Avoid chasing losses. The temptation to increase bets after a losing streak can be significant, but it’s often a path to depleting your resources rapidly. Instead, establish a betting pattern that aligns with your risk tolerance. Start small and gradually increase your bet size only as your bankroll grows.
- Set a Loss Limit: Decide beforehand how much you’re willing to lose and stop playing once you reach that limit.
- Manage Bet Size: Don’t wager a significant percentage of your bankroll on a single drop.
- Cash Out Regularly: Withdraw a portion of your winnings periodically to secure profits.
- Understand Volatility: Be aware that Plinko can be a volatile game, with periods of wins and losses.
